Since today is Memorial Day and I am already tired of the god-talk I want to recognize our people's war dead and give them honor by posting this link to the Atheist Veterans Memorial.  On this memorial are the following words:

“In memory of ATHEISTS IN FOXHOLES and the countless FREETHINKERS who have served this country with honor and distinction. 


“Presented by the national Freedom From Religion Foundation with hope that in the future humankind may learn to avoid all war.”

[snip-snip]

The memorial is at Lake Hypatia, Alabama.  I was there one July 4th weekend.  It is a lovely place.
